Key Achievements from My First Mandate

 

District 8 & City Advocacy

  • Responded to resident concerns within 1–2 business days, coordinating with City Management.

  • Partnered with Public Safety and SPVM to help apprehend reckless drivers (2023).

  • Introduced data-driven traffic calming and new road safety signage.

  • Increased District 8’s sidewalk reconstruction budget and lobbied for more road resurfacing.

  • Secured Hydro-Québec infrastructure relocation away from Brandeis/Krieghoff and advocated for JPPS-Bialik interests.

  • Added accessible washrooms and a bottle-filling station at Nathan Shuster Park.

  • Expanded composting and completed LED streetlamp rollout.

  • Supported the launch of service@cotesaintluc.org for resident solutions.

  • Championed Council onboarding and training initiatives.

 

Recreation Portfolio

  • Launched the annual Enchanted Forest event (2022).

  • Added pickleball courts and lockers at the Sports Annex.

  • Co-chaired Canada Day, Volunteer Recognition Night, and other events.

  • Created Gardens of Distinction (2025) to promote civic pride and sustainability.

  • Reintroduced self-defence workshops.

  • Expanded program access through bursary funding and Amilia software.

  • Co-produced the Dramatic Society, a self-funded community theatre program.

 

Community Engagement

  • Met with McGill President Deep Saini and Quebec Minister Pascale Déry as part of the Montreal Academic Network Against Antisemitism.

  • Contributed to the pre-planning of the National Antisemitism Summit and related activism.

  • Advocated against Bill 96.

  • Active member of Les Conseillères, a network of West End/West Island women councillors.
